A New Website Gets An Infection Every 5 Seconds
By Alan Harten
September 29, 2008
According to IT security company Sophos over 380,000 new webpages have some kind of infection.
More worrying is that this is in just the last three weeks.
They say that 90% of these pages have problems caused by hacking techniques such as SQL Injection.
The company is promoting its solution, WebAlert, that warns site owners if their pages show the presence of malicious code.
For surfers, just opening the page can lead to all kinds of problems, and the company is at pains to point out that it’s not just small businesses or personal sites that are at risk.
Over the last few months there have been several well publicised incidents involving large corporate sites, such as Sony PlayStation, BusinessWeek, Yahoo, as well as UK government sites.
